Jeppe Hein's Appearing Rooms fountain sculpture on the terrace at the Royal Festival Hall


To coincide with the reopening of the Royal Festival Hall on the weekend of 8-10 June 2007 the spectacular fountain Appearing Rooms by Danish artist Jeppe Hein returned to the Southbank Centre. The water sculpture invites visitors of all ages to join in and become part of this playful work of art. The fountain was installed on the terrace outside the Royal Festival Hall attracting visitors to walk into this aquatic pavilion, made of walls of water which rise and fall randomly. As the participants walk through the ‘rooms’, they must interact with the patterns of rising and falling water if they are to leave the space without getting wet.
